    namepros is another webmaster forums that share revenue. i however would suggest you to focus on social networking sites if you are interested in adsense revenue sharing which will earn you more than what forums will. on a forum, you will need to make LOTS of new threads to gain some visibility and only one or 2 people iwll click (if you are lucky as forums have very low CTR). but with social networking sites, your chance of getting clicks are lot higher, only thing you will need is traffic. few sites to consider are squidoo, hubpages, qassia, flixya that share adsense revenue
